Bloom | Modular Suitcase Patch


Published on Dec 28, 2015 r beny

"Eurorack modular suitcase patch based around Mutable Instruments Rings.

Patch Notes:

Melody: Mutable Instruments Rings (in "easter egg" fm synth mode) into Mutable Instruments Clouds (on the lowest quality setting in looping delay mode {provides the cassette-like quality and hiss}) multed into the Alright Devices Chronoblob Delay and Make Noise Erbe Verb.

Bass: Mutable Instruments Elements (in "ominous voice" mode)

Percussion: Bastl Instruments Tea Kick, Mutable Instruments Braids (snare osc) and Make Noise Mysteron into Mannequins Three Sisters. Make Noise/Wiard Wogglebug is woggling part of the Mysteron and the cutoff of Three Sisters."

Ginko Synthese Sampleslicer Eurorack Module

"What does the Sampleslicer do?

The Sampleslicer is a real-time monophonic sampler, including a 16 step voltage-controlled sequencer.The incoming sound is chopped up automatically into 16 parts by the incoming clock signal and spread out over the16 steps in the internal sequencer.

How long can it sample?

The length of the recorded sample is set by a clock-divider, so the recording time is always linked to the incoming clock signal. You can choose between time divisions of 1, ½, ⅓, ¼ and ⅛.

If the divider is set to 1 the total sample time is equal to 16 incoming clock-pulses.

If set to ½ the sample length is equal to 8 incoming clock-pulses, spread over 16 slices (so half the time). It will produce even more glitchy fun when set to ⅓, as it will spread 6 steps over 16 slices. The maximum sample time is about 15 seconds and the minimum sample time is a fraction of a second for granular noises."

Bastl Instruments grandPa has an update !!! the v 1.1


Published on Dec 28, 2015 Bastl Instruments

"for more information about the upgrade go here
http://www.bastl-instruments.com/gran...

for details of upgrading please refer to this video [embed below]

So ! what is the upgrade about?

-adds new feature to change the sample by CV
-the threshold for changing samples corresponds to 1 semitone of quantized voltage
-if CV changes the sample is changed at the threshold or is changed only at the rising gate signal (depending on the mode)
-minor UI bug fixes
-more stable
-improved stability when functioning with SPA"

Sequential Prophet 6 - Step Sequencer Overview


Published on Dec 27, 2015 ProckGnosis

"Basic overview of the step sequencer from the Prophet 6 module, which, I'm happy to report, is AMAZINGLY simple to use, and it's fairly similar to the Moog 37 for easy programming. And according to Dave Smith, the module offers the EXACT same capabilities as the keyboard, minus the keys and bit of the price.
